Exploring International Career Options

1. International Business Management

International business management encompasses a wide spectrum of roles, ranging from global marketing and supply chain management to international finance and trade regulation. Proficiency in languages, cultural sensitivity, and a keen understanding of global markets are essential for success in this field. Careers in international business management often entail frequent travel and the ability to navigate complex international business landscapes.

2. Foreign Diplomacy and International Relations

For individuals passionate about politics, diplomacy, and fostering cross-cultural understanding, a career in foreign diplomacy or international relations may be an ideal fit. Diplomats and international relations specialists represent their countries on the global stage, negotiating treaties, resolving conflicts, and promoting cooperation on various issues, including trade, security, and human rights.

3. Global Health and Development

The field of global health and development offers rewarding career opportunities for those dedicated to improving healthcare access, combating infectious diseases, and addressing socio-economic disparities worldwide. Roles in this field span from healthcare administration and policy-making to humanitarian aid and public health research, requiring a strong commitment to making a positive impact on communities around the world.

4. International Law and Human Rights Advocacy

Advocating for justice, equality, and the protection of human rights on a global scale is the essence of careers in international law and human rights advocacy. Lawyers specializing in international law work on issues such as refugee rights, international criminal law, and environmental justice, collaborating with international organizations, NGOs, and governmental bodies to uphold fundamental rights and principles.

5. Cross-Cultural Communication and Language Services

In an increasingly interconnected world, the demand for professionals proficient in cross-cultural communication and language services is on the rise. Careers in this field include translation and interpretation, cross-cultural training, and international education, catering to the needs of multinational corporations, government agencies, and non-profit organizations seeking to bridge linguistic and cultural gaps.

Considerations for Choosing the Right Career Path

When contemplating which international career path aligns with your interests, skills, and long-term goals, it’s essential to consider several key factors:

  • Passion and Purpose: Choose a career path that resonates with your passions and values, allowing you to make a meaningful contribution to society and the global community.
  • Skills and Qualifications: Assess your strengths, skills, and qualifications, ensuring they align with the requirements of your chosen career path. Consider pursuing additional education or certifications to enhance your expertise.
  • Market Demand and Growth Opportunities: Research the demand for professionals in your desired field and explore potential growth opportunities, both regionally and globally, to ensure long-term career sustainability and advancement.
  • Work-Life Balance and Lifestyle Preferences: Evaluate the lifestyle implications of your chosen career path, including factors such as travel requirements, work hours, and flexibility, to ensure compatibility with your personal and familial commitments.
